How do you Expunging a felony in AZ.?
In Arizona, expungement is not available; however, you can apply for "setting aside" a felony conviction. To do this, you must wait until your sentence, including probation, is completed, and then file a petition with the court where you were convicted. You'll need to provide evidence that you've fulfilled all conditions and that you have been rehabilitated. If granted, the court will issue an order that effectively allows you to state that the conviction has been set aside.

What time does the US markets open in Arizona?
The US stock markets, including the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E) and the Nasdaq, open at 9:30 AM Eastern Time (ET). Since Arizona is in the Mountain Standard Time (MST) zone and does not observe Daylight Saving Time, this means the markets open at 7:30 AM MST during standard time and 6:30 AM MST when Daylight Saving Time is in effect.
Is Arizona state university in semesters trimesters or quarters?
Arizona State University operates on a semester system. The academic year is divided into two main semesters: fall and spring, with an optional summer session. Each semester typically lasts around 15 weeks.
